Hello all,

I have a PhotoScan Pro project where I've added about 20 GCP on a 5 mile stretch of river.  The GCP are just rocks and log features, not official air photo targets.  I have XYZ coordinates (picked from a basemap, not in the field).

NORMALLY, after I've add GCP to an existing project, I redo the optimization (thus clearing the previous non-GCP solution), realign photos, then redo the point cloud, then the mesh and finally texture - this usually updates the mosaic with the GCP an everything is good.  New rectified mosaic done.

The project I am on right now is not dong that.  The observed GCP locations are about 5-30 meters off from the actual GCP locations when comparing GCP to the Agisoft Mosaic.  I have check and rechecked that I am picking the right points in my mosaic - even the model shows them all in the right place.  But the exported mosaic is not correct.  I even used a couple of those points on mosaics upstream and downstream with success.

What is going on?  I have not started over completely (which sometimes is one of my methods).  I'm trying to avoid doing that.  So far I've always been realigning photos within the same existing project.

The couple times I've had anything like that happen it's been due to human (my) error. In one case I erroneously applied swapped a GCP on one image to a similar feature in another. it might be worth filtering by GCP and clicking through all the images for each GCP (sort by error first for GCP and start with the ones with highest error).

Another issue I've encountered that affects the final orthoimage is setting the wrong coordinate system in either the GCP settings or the output. I am guessing you've checked those though.

As a last resort, I had something similar happen early in my project where I didn't have GCP markers and was using objects, some of which moved. I was able to find and fix the problem by removing (unchecking) every other GCP (sorted by latitude since I have a N-S flowing river) then re-optimizing and generating a mosaic, then swapping the disabled GCPs and doing the same. That helped me pin down the troublesome GCP.

I paid more attention to the error of each point, sorted them, revisited them, removed/edited points until my overall error seemed good, and then reran the optimization followed by the point cloud.

It worked!  Thanks!
